As you know, they are both right angled triangles.

 

For 45 degree ratios use a right angles isosceles triangle where the 2 equal sides are both 1 unit.

  Find the hypotenuse using pythagoras's theorem and then read off the ratio values from it.

 

 For both 60degrees and 30degrees.

Start with a equilateral triangle with side length 2 units.

Then cut it in half to get two congruent  triangles, you will only use one of them.

  it has a right angle, a 30degree angle and a 60 degree angle,

  the hypotenuse is 2 units and one side is 1 unit.

   Use pyth to find the 3rd side and that is it.
